3rd Annual West Point Sale Day 2 - 900 Lots

Day 2: Presidential signatures inc. Roosevelt, Eisenhower along with the pen used to sign atomic energy treaty, Taft, others; Rev. War, & Civil War docs, 60 original movie posters from the 30?s on up, Oceanic, African and Native American art, 12-star Confederate Civil War Secession flag plus WWII flags de-accessioned from the Mariner?s Museum, 2 Civil War groupings (Commander Robert Townsend USS Essex and another of General William H. Noble commander 17th CT vols.), 125 lots comprising part II of the Miki and James Mangan III collection including Native American beadwork, arms and militaria, armor including a 3/4 suit black & white c. 1590, salet helmet c. 1480, Italian Barbut c. 1450, German breastplate c. 1550 and more, cowboy items, knives, 20 early American swords from the estate of Dr. James E. Connor-Ford White House, Secy. to the cabinet, admin. to the President plus 15 nice canes.
